Question - Shanghai Company sells glasses, fine china, and everyday dinnerware. It uses activity-based costing to determine the cost of the shipping and handling activity. The shipping and handling activity has an activity rate of $12 per pound. A box of glasses weighs 2 pounds, a box of fine china weighs 4 pounds, and a box of everyday dinnerware weighs 6 pounds.
a. Determine the shipping and handling activity cost to be allocated to each unit of product.
b. Determine the total shipping and receiving costs to be allocated to the fine china if 4,100 boxes are shipped.
